The Problem

Door-to-door moves fast. Most CRMs can’t keep up.

Field selling is mobile, team-based, and relentless. Reps knock dozens of doors a day, set appointments on the sidewalk, and move on. But the tools most solar companies use were built for an office: deals get logged hours later from memory, territories live in a spreadsheet, and the moment a lead is sold, sales and operations stop sharing the same picture.

The result is familiar - double-knocked streets, “come back later” doors that never get a callback, appointments that never reach a closer, and a messy hand-off when it’s time to actually install. The pipeline you paid for ends up describing a fraction of what your team really did.

SaaSSolar closes that gap by putting the field, the close, and the install on one system.

What is a door-to-door solar CRM, and how is it different from a normal CRM?

A door-to-door solar CRM adds field-sales tooling on top of a normal solar pipeline. Instead of only tracking deals, it lets canvassers work neighborhoods, log every door from their phone, set appointments on the spot, and hand qualified leads to closers - while managers see territory coverage and rep activity. A general CRM has none of this built in; SaaSSolar does.
